Proof of funds when landing
 
Question to all who have landed.......

How did you give proof of funds when landing. I have a family of four and have to show I have 10 grand available. Are they happy to see a bank statement or what??

Am only staying for a couple of weeks then returning to England to sell the house.

l i s a Feb 26th 2008 8:38 am

Re: Proof of funds when landing
 
The immigration officer asked us to write down on a scrap of paper how much $ we were bringing into the country - we did so - no proof was asked for. Others will have different stories, I think it can depend on the officer:huh: I am sure a current statement would be fine.
